The VALUE COLLECTION B52001621 is a heavy hex lock nut with a nylon insert, designed to resist vibration-induced loosening in bolted assemblies. The nylon insert grips the thread and creates a prevailing torque that holds the nut in position even under dynamic loading. Built from Grade 2 steel with a zinc finish for basic corrosion resistance, this nut follows Unified National Coarse (UNC) thread standards at 5/8-11. It measures 55/64 inches in height and 1-1/16 inches across the flats, conforming to the wider bearing surface of the heavy hex series. Maintenance technicians, millwrights, and general tradespeople install these in structural and mechanical connections requiring a reliable, reusable locking fastener.
This heavy hex lock nut is suited for general industrial, construction, and mechanical maintenance applications where standard hex lock nuts are insufficient due to the wider flange requirement or increased bearing area of the heavy hex pattern. The 5/8-11 UNC thread size is common in structural steel connections, equipment mounting, and machinery fabrication. The right-hand thread direction is standard for most fastener applications. The zinc finish provides a baseline level of corrosion protection appropriate for indoor or sheltered environments.
Designed as a standard UNC replacement or new-installation heavy hex lock nut for 5/8-11 threaded bolts and studs in general industrial and construction assemblies.
Install using a wrench sized for 1-1/16 inches across the flats. Always ensure mating bolt threads are clean and free of damage before installation, as debris or deformed threads can compromise the nylon insert locking function. Torque to the value specified by the assembly drawing or applicable structural code for 5/8-11 Grade 2 hardware. Nylon insert lock nuts may be reused, but inspect the insert for wear or deformation before reinstalling in critical joints.
